Bihar: Nitish Kumar's minister refuses to wear skull cap at a conference of Muslims

Katihar: Nitish Kumar’s minister, Bijendra Yadav, refused to wear a skull cap at a conference of Muslims the public platform. Bijendra Yadav was being welcomed on the platform when he came to attend the Political and Talimi Bedari conference here.

Though minister Bijendra Yadav declined to wear the cap, the rest of the leaders present there agreed to wear the cap with grace.

Refusing to wear a cap from the public forum in the programme of the Muslims has stirred a  new controversy in Bihar’s politics. The opposition can sharpen the attack on Nitish Kumar.

Addressing a programme in Delhi in September 2019, taking a dig at then BJP PM candidate Narendra Modi, Bihar CM Nitish Kumar has said:

“To run the country, you have to take everyone along… at times you will have to wear a topi(cap), at times a tilak (vermillion mark on the forehead).”

Bijendra Prasad Yadav is a senior leader of JDU, he is currently the energy minister in Nitish’s cabinet. Bijendra started his political journey during JP movement.
